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
0238 499823483 6001056 3753275
629 02856952539
629 02856952539
926 240714 19
All about undefined
Interested in learning more?
629 02856952539
926 240714 19
See more
40740708 224264
757 62160747430 635631184 8322508024
See more
3124985 7637499
0820877 63 6067581
See more